Fahad Azad, Robosoft Systems
Fahad Azad is Co-Founder of Robosoft Systems, creating educational & mobile inspection Robots since 2008. Robosoft uses bots as tools to teach science and engineering to school/college students through experience based learning and exports Duct inspection robots used for cleaning air ducts from the inside. Robosoft was voted one of the Hottest Startups of India by Proto in 2010. Prior to his entrepreneurial venture, he worked as a design consultant for an IIT Bombay incubated startup, Thinklabs. Fahad is an expert in product management, product design, low cost manufacturing, sales and public speaking. He was awarded the MIT India Technology Review’s Innovators under 35 in 2011, won the International design challenge at IIT Techfest, received a Bronze Medal in Aerobatic Model, won the Young Achiever and Future Technocrat Award by SEWA, a Mumbai not for profit, and the Society Of Automotive Engineering design contest for designing a mobile phone. Fahad was close to dropping out from Automobile engineering in Mumbai University but did manage to complete it. Fahad is passionate about flying, couch surfing, & transforming the world’s educational system. He is a 2012 Fellow in the Startup Leadership Program in Mumbai.

Sajid Fazalbhoy, Amedeo Software
Sajid Fazalbhoy is the founder CEO of Amedeo Software, a professional services technology company. Amedeo develops and delivers speech recognition applications and related applications using VoiceXML and other languages. These applications have primarily been used in the mobile value added services space and also contact centers and speech license developers. The company has rolled out several prestigious long term engagement projects for customers such as Alcatel Lucent, Genesys Telecom Labs, Reliance Communications, Nuance, Airtel, Infosys and several US customers. Additionally Sajid is also getting involved via investment and management in a VC funded IT contracting business. Early stage investing is something Sajid enjoys and is part of Mumbai Angels. He is also involved in the family real estate development business. He holds a undergraduate degree in business management from Regents Business School, London. Sajid is passionate about cars and aircraft and has a private pilot license. He is a 2012 Fellow in the Startup Leadership Program in Mumbai.
